Easy hiking trails around Obermarchtal offer a variety of experiences in a region characterized by peaceful countryside, rolling hills, and lush forests. Situated at the foot of the Swabian Alb and directly on the Danube River, the area provides scenic landscapes for outdoor activities. Hikers can explore riverine paths, meadows, and higher vantage points offering panoramic views. The Marchbachtal valley is another notable natural feature contributing to the diverse terrain.

Yes, the region is very family-friendly. The Obermarchtal Abbey – View of Obermarchtal Abbey loop from Obermarchtal is an easy 6.4 km path that incorporates the historic St. Peter and Paul Minster. Additionally, the Nature Discovery Trail (Naturerlebnispfad) is a 3.5 km circular trail designed for families, featuring 33 adventure stations and information boards, winding through fields and forests with views of the Danube.

Easy hikes in Obermarchtal often feature significant landmarks and natural beauty. You can explore the historic St. Peter and Paul Minster (Obermarchtal Abbey), as seen on the Obermarchtal Abbey – View of Obermarchtal Abbey loop from Obermarchtal. The region is also home to the majestic Danube River, lush forests, and the Marchbachtal valley. Nearby, you can find natural highlights like the Geisterhöhle (Rechtenstein Cave) and various lakes such as the Hasenbach Pool in Glastal.
